Heriot-Watt University: Courses, Fees, And Rankings 2025!
Succeed beyond Your Dreams!

Shaping innovators and inspiring leaders, Heriot-Watt University has been a global force in education and research for over two centuries. Founded in 1821 as the world’s first mechanics’ institute, it began with a mission to provide practical knowledge to working professionals during the Industrial Revolution. Over the years, it has grown into an internationally recognised institution, with campuses in Edinburgh, Dubai, and Malaysia, serving a truly global student community. Today, Heriot-Watt stands at the forefront of delivering career-focused education, pioneering research, and strong industry connections that prepare graduates to thrive in an ever-changing world. Whether you’re exploring its rankings, academic strengths, or its campus life, this guide will walk you through everything you need to know about Heriot-Watt University.

About Heriot-Watt University

Heriot-Watt University is one of the most respected institutions in Scotland and operates as a global university. Its main Edinburgh campus spans 380 acres, offering a blend of modern facilities and nature. The university serves a diverse student body of over 27,000 learners worldwide, including a lively international community representing more than 150 countries. With a student-to-faculty ratio of around 15:1, Heriot-Watt ensures a supportive and engaging learning environment. It offers an extensive portfolio of undergraduate, postgraduate, and research programs across fields such as engineering, business, design, and the sciences. Known for producing industry-ready graduates, Heriot-Watt University notable alumni include Iain Baillie, co-founder of Microchip Biotech, and Abeer Al-Nahari, a leading figure in sustainable architecture, reflecting the university’s commitment to innovation and excellence.

Heriot-Watt University Rankings

Heriot-Watt University continues to earn global recognition for its academic quality, research impact, and strong graduate outcomes, securing its place among the best universities in the UK and beyond. In the 2025 edition of QS World University Rankings, Heriot-Watt is positioned among the top 300 universities worldwide, highlighting its international reputation. It ranks in the top 40 in the UK for overall performance and is especially strong in engineering, business, and architecture. The university also features in the top 10 in the UK for graduate employability in several disciplines, reflecting its close industry ties and practical learning approach. These rankings collectively showcase Heriot-Watt’s commitment to delivering world-class education and fostering innovation across its global campuses.

Heriot-Watt University Courses

Heriot-Watt University offers an extensive range of undergraduate, postgraduate, and research programs designed to prepare students for success in an increasingly competitive and globalised world. Undergraduate students can choose from degrees in areas such as Civil Engineering, Computer Science, International Business Management, Mechanical Engineering, and Psychology, among many others. For postgraduate study, the university provides a broad selection of master’s programs in disciplines like Renewable Energy Engineering, Strategic Project Management, International Fashion Marketing, and Data Science. Heriot-Watt also offers a variety of doctoral research opportunities across its global campuses, reinforcing its reputation for innovation and advanced scholarship. Heriot-Watt University Tuition Fees

Understanding the cost of attending Heriot-Watt University is an important step for students planning their studies. UK undergraduate students can expect to pay around £9,250 annually, while international undergraduate tuition typically ranges from £15,000 to £25,000 per year, depending on the course. Postgraduate tuition fees generally range from £8,500 for UK students to between £17,000 and £25,000 per year for international students. In addition to tuition, students should plan for various expenses and manage their cost of living in Edinburgh as a student. Here is a detailed breakdown of Heriot-Watt University costs!

Heriot-Watt University Scholarships

Heriot-Watt University offers a variety of scholarships and funding opportunities to help students manage tuition costs. Merit-based awards such as the Heriot-Watt University Global College Scholarship provide partial tuition fee reductions for high-achieving international undergraduates. Postgraduate students can benefit from programs like the Commonwealth Shared Scholarship and the Postgraduate Merit Award, which offer substantial financial support based on academic excellence. 

Additionally, campus-specific funding options, such as the Dubai Campus Excellence Scholarship and the Malaysia Campus High Achiever’s Scholarship, further help students across Heriot-Watt’s global locations. With partly or fully funded scholarships, Heriot-Watt University ensures students can focus on their education without financial strain.

Heriot-Watt University Admissions Process

The admission process at Heriot-Watt University is designed to guide prospective students through each stage of their application, ensuring a smooth and well-prepared submission. Whether applying for undergraduate or graduate programs, students must meet specific academic and documentation requirements to be considered for admission. With a range of programs in sciences, business, and engineering, the university provides an accessible and supportive application process for all students. Below is a step-by-step guide to help you navigate the admissions process effectively.

1. Fill Out the Application – Apply online through the UCAS portal for undergraduate programs or via Heriot-Watt’s online application system for postgraduate courses.

2. Pay the Application Fee – A non-refundable application fee may apply for certain postgraduate programs. Payment can be made online using major credit or debit cards.

3. Provide Academic Transcripts – Submit official transcripts from your previous educational institutions (high school for undergraduates, bachelor’s degree for postgraduates) as proof of academic eligibility.

4. English Language Proficiency – If English is not your first language, provide proof through IELTS, TOEFL, or equivalent test scores meeting the university’s minimum requirements.

5. Personal Statement – Write a compelling personal statement explaining your academic interests, career goals, and reasons for choosing Heriot-Watt University.

6. Letters of Recommendation – While not mandatory for all programs, some postgraduate courses may require one or more academic or professional references to support your application.

Heriot-Watt University Eligibility Criteria

Heriot-Watt University maintains high academic standards, requiring applicants to meet specific eligibility criteria for admission. The university offers a broad range of undergraduate and postgraduate programs in fields such as engineering, business, computer science, design, and the sciences, each with its own set of entry requirements. Below are the general eligibility criteria for both undergraduate and postgraduate applicants.

Eligibility Criteria for Bachelor’s Degrees

1. Academic Performance – Applicants must have completed secondary education (high school or equivalent) with strong academic results. Typical requirements include A-level grades of BBB or equivalent qualifications such as IB Diploma with a minimum of 30 points.

2. Standardised Test Scores (Not Required) – SAT or ACT scores are not mandatory but may be considered if submitted by international applicants.

3. English Proficiency – Non-native English speakers must provide proof of language ability. Minimum requirements generally include IELTS: 6.0 (no band below 5.5), TOEFL iBT: 80, or equivalent qualifications.

Eligibility Criteria for Master’s Degrees

1. Academic Background: A bachelor's degree from an accredited institution with a minimum GPA of 3.0 on a 4.0 scale is required.

2. Standardised Test Scores: Certain programs may require GRE or GMAT scores, while others have waived this requirement. Applicants should check their program's specific criteria.

3. English Proficiency: International applicants must demonstrate English proficiency through TOEFL (minimum 79), IELTS (minimum 6.5), or Duolingo (minimum 105).

4. Letters of Recommendation: Most graduate programs require two letters of recommendation from academic or professional references.

Heriot-Watt University Student Life

Heriot-Watt University offers a diverse student experience across its campuses in Edinburgh, the Scottish Borders, and Dubai. Known for its welcoming community and strong international presence, the university provides an inclusive environment where students from over 150 countries come together. With more than 50 student societies and sports clubs managed by the Student Union, there are plenty of opportunities to get involved—whether it’s joining the Drama Society, Robotics Club, or competing with the Heriot-Watt Sports Union. Regular campus events, cultural celebrations, and leadership programmes ensure that students have a fulfilling and well-rounded university life.

Beyond the campus, Heriot-Watt’s Edinburgh location offers easy access to some of Scotland’s most iconic attractions. Students can enjoy cosy cafes like Artisan Roast and The Milkman, or relax with friends at popular pubs such as The Hanging Bat and BrewDog Lothian Road. The city also boasts historic landmarks like Edinburgh Castle, Arthur’s Seat, the Royal Mile, and many more, which you can explore through the Edinburgh student city guide.

For those seeking travel adventures, Edinburgh’s well-connected transport links make it easy to explore Scotland and beyond. Students often take day trips to the Highlands, Glasgow, or coastal towns like St Andrews, while budget flights from Edinburgh Airport open doors to European destinations. Whether immersing yourself in campus activities or exploring the cultural treasures of Scotland, Heriot-Watt offers a rewarding and memorable student life experience.

Heriot-Watt University Placements

Heriot-Watt University is dedicated to preparing its graduates for successful careers, offering comprehensive support through its Careers and Graduate Futures Service. The university boasts a strong employability record, with 95% of graduates securing employment or further study within six months of graduation. Heriot-Watt’s close links with global companies, engineering firms, financial institutions, and research organisations provide students with valuable internship, placement, and networking opportunities.

Graduates from Heriot-Watt pursue careers across a range of industries, including engineering, business, finance, technology, and design, with top employers such as BP, Shell, Rolls-Royce, IBM, and HSBC. The average salary for Heriot-Watt alumni is around £28,000–£35,000 annually, with higher earning potential in fields such as petroleum engineering, project management, and data science.
